Basic Information
| Product Name | 2-Oxa-7-Azaspiro[3.5]Nonane-7-Carboxylic Acid, 1,1-Dimethylethyl Ester |
| CAS No. | 240401-27-8 |
| Molecular Formula | C12H21NO3 |
| Molecular Weight | 227.30 g/mol |
| Synonyms | tert-Butyl 2-oxa-7-azaspiro[3.5]nonane-7-carboxylate; 7-Boc-2-oxa-7-azaspiro[3.5]nonane; 2-Oxa-7-azaspiro[3.5]nonane-7-carboxylic acid tert-butyl ester; 7-(tert-Butoxycarbonyl)-2-oxa-7-azaspiro[3.5]nonane; Boc-2-oxa-7-azaspiro[3.5]nonane; 240401-27-8; 1,1-Dimethylethyl 2-oxa-7-azaspiro[3.5]nonane-7-carboxylate |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(15-25°C). Keep away from strong acids and incompatible organic solvents. The container should be kept tightly sealed to prevent moisture absorption and contamination.
